Без программных изменений есть ли способ справиться с проблемой «получатель слишком мал, чтобы удержать результат» - PullRequest
0 голосов
/ 22 февраля 2019

Я сталкиваюсь с ошибкой "Приемник слишком мал, чтобы удержать результат" в пакетном задании, и задание отправляется в MSGW.Мне нужно предоставить временное решение без изменений в программе и без завершения работы.Есть ли способ справиться с этим?

Ответы [ 2 ]

0 голосов
/ 23 февраля 2019

Вы можете изменить ответ по умолчанию для сообщения об ошибке, игнорируя (I), используя временный файл сообщения.Проверьте следующую ссылку, например, которая изменяет ответ по умолчанию и переопределяет файл сообщения.Используйте программу CL, чтобы изменить сообщение по умолчанию и вызвать программу из новой программы CL после изменения по умолчанию.Это дает вам время для исправления программы.

https://www.code400.com/forum/forum/iseries-programming-languages/clp-clle/10003-addrpyle-to-confirm-or-ignore-warning-sql-drop-column

0 голосов
/ 22 февраля 2019

Программа завершилась неудачно, и она уже завершена.Это просто говорит вам, почему.У вас может быть опция повтора, если программа вызывается из CLP.В этом случае вы можете запустить сеанс отладки SEP и повторить попытку.Это может позволить вам решить проблему до того, как она произойдет, но изменения в программировании необходимы для долгосрочного исправления.

...